CFP for FSAC 2018 – “Gathering Diversity” (Deadline for proposals: Jan. 1, 2018)

FSAC is now seeking proposals for the 2018 conference in Regina, Saskatchewan (Treaty 4 Territory), May 29 – 31, 2018.  They welcome proposals for:

  • Individual presentations,
  • Pre-constituted panels,
  • Workshops or round-tables,
  • Screenings, exhibitions and other events—on topics related to the Congress theme, or on any other film or media studies topic).

Proposal Submission Deadline: 1 January 2018

Submit proposals by email to: jennifer.vanderburgh@smu.ca
Subject heading: FSAC 2018 Proposal

Proposal format:

  • In an email, include applicant name, affiliation, short bio (50 words or less), and paper title
  • Attach a 500 word abstract (with title) and 3-5 bibliographic references. As abstracts will be blind- reviewed, please do not include name or affiliation.

Pre-constituted panels, should be submitted by the proposed panel chair, and include individual proposals (in the format above) with the title of the proposed panel indicated on each abstract.

* Please note that proposals will be only be considered from applicants who are paid up members of the association.

* Please also note that you should plan to participate in a maximum of two forums, neither of which may be the same in kind. For example, you may propose and deliver a paper and submit a workshop proposal, but you may not submit two individual paper proposals (whether single or co-authored).

Additional information and instructions:

  • Presentations may be in either English or French.
  • Individual presentations are to be no longer than 20 minutes (including clips).
  • The length of presentations on panels, workshops, and/or round-tables may vary depending on the specific constitution of the session.
  • All proposals will be adjudicated by the Programming Committee.
  • All papers presented at the FSAC Conference must be original works. Proposals for previously presented papers will not be accepted.
  • Please note that by submitting a proposal, you are agreeing to the eventual online posting of your abstract on the FSAC website as part of the expanded conference program.
